### String Extraction Endpoint

Quick note for the security review: the `extract-strings` script pulls translatable text from our Fernwood templates and POSTs batches to the internal Lingoforge catalog service. It runs in CI only, read-only on the repo, write access scoped to the `l10n-staging` namespace. Rate limit is 60 requests/min, enforced server-side. Auth is a single static key passed in the request header, shown here for audit purposes.

service key, faweg-yajop: qvz2-qn

# Break-Glass: Upstream Circuit Breaker

Hey plugin authors — if the Driftlane upstream API breaker gets stuck open and your plugin can't reach Quartzel endpoints, don't hammer retries. Break-glass is for real outages only: ping the on-call in the Bramblewick channel, get one approver, and log why. The manual-reset console then asks you to confirm you've read this page and enter the breaker recovery passphrase, which is:

unlock words, fawig-bagef: olidor-holir-istox-holath-tamys-quenion-giliel

## Tuning

The receipt mailer (Almsgate) batches donation receipts and sends through the Thornquay relay. On-call: if the queue backs up, resist the urge to crank batch size — the relay rate-limits per connection, and bigger batches just mean bigger retries. Scale worker count first, then shorten the flush interval. Dedupe window must stay longer than the retry horizon or donors get duplicate receipts, which generates tickets. All knobs live in one place and are read at worker start. Current production values follow.

tuning table, kajop-yafof:
QUOTAS = {
    "wenath": 10,
    "ulaael": 5,
}

## Deployment Notes

The v3.2 release of Copperline fixes the session-token refresh bug where tokens expired mid-request during rolling deploys. The refresh worker now drains in-flight refreshes before shutdown, and the grace window is configurable. Future maintainers: do not shorten the drain interval below the token TTL or the bug reappears. The worker is launched with the following configuration.

settings of bahip-hahip:
[wenath]
host = wenath.lumiclabs.corp
user = wenath_svc
database = wenath_prod